Abstract:
The present invention discloses converting a text form into a speech. In the present invention, partial word lists of a data source are obtained by parsing the data source in parallel or in series. The partial word lists are then compiled to obtain phoneme graphs corresponding, respectively, to the partial word lists, and then the obtained phoneme graphs are combined. Speech recognition is then conducted according to the combination results. According to the present invention, computational complexity may be reduced and recognition efficiency may be improved during speech recognition.
